Potted Coral Bead's Care TipsTo extend the lifespan of potted coral beads, we need to master the following care tips:
1. Light: Coral beads love sunlight but should not be exposed to direct sunlight. Place them in a bright indoor area and receive 4-6 hours of scattered light daily.
2. Watering: Keep the soil moist but avoid waterlogging. When watering, ensure that water penetrates the soil evenly.
3. Fertilization: During the growth period of coral beads, apply a compound fertilizer once a month to help them grow strong.
4. Pruning: Regularly prune the branches and leaves of coral beads, remove withered, yellow, and weak parts, which is beneficial to their growth.
5. Ambient Temperature: The suitable growth temperature for coral beads is 15-30°C. Avoid low and high temperature environments.
6. Air Humidity: Maintain the indoor air humidity at 40%-60%, which is beneficial to the growth of coral beads.
